  2. May 18, 2022 · The most common Japanese words for ‘love’ are koi ( / こい) and ai ( / あい). Love like koi can be exciting, while love like ai is heartfelt and deep. There are situations in which you can’t use ai unless you are sure that they’re ‘the one’.

    • Ai. 愛 (あい) Meaning: Love. Ai in Japanese means… love. What kind of love? A pure and intense love that applies to family and serious romantic relationships.
    • Koi. 恋 (こい) Love (falling in love) Koi is the initial feeling of love you feel when falling in love. Once you establish the relationship, most people would switch to the stronger word for love or ai.
    • Suki. 好き (すき) Like. A quick note: This word is pronounced as “ski” (like the winter sport) and “sookee” sounds weird. This is one of the most common Japanese words for love.
    • Aisuru. 愛する (愛する) To love. This is the verb-form of ai, which can be a term of endearment for romantic partners. You can put person or hito after aisuru to say “my love.”

    • Ai (愛) – Real Love, Deep Love, Profound Love. Ai (愛) is the general term for love that is most commonly used when you ask someone what the Japanese word for love is.
    • Koi (恋) – Romantic Love, Passionate Love. The Japanese word Koi (恋) translates as “love” or “yearning” and is the closest Japanese word to what we consider love in western cultures.
    • Aijou (愛情) – Feeling of Love or Affection For Someone. Aijou (愛情) is another Japanese word that translates as “love” or “affection“. It consists of 愛, ai the kanji for love, and 情, jou the kanji for feelings, emotions, compassion, sympathy, passion, affection, and love.
    • Renai (恋愛) – Objective Word for Love or Romance. The next term Renai (恋愛) consists of the first two Japanese words for “love” we have learned Koi (恋) and Ai (愛).
